How they compare

Tajikistan currently reports 0.0264 kt against 0.0195 kt in Sudan, a difference of 0.0069 kt.

That makes Tajikistan's figure about 1.4 times Sudan's.

Across all 12 years both countries report, Tajikistan has been ahead every year.

Sudan ranks 70th and Tajikistan ranks 67th of 125 countries.

Tajikistan has averaged higher in every one of the 2 decades both report.

The FAOSTAT domain on Emissions from Crops provides estimates of emissions associated with crop processes, namely 1) crop residues, 2) burning of crop residues, and 3) rice cultivation and the application of nitrogen (N) fertilizers, including mineral and chemical fertilizers, to soils. Estimates are computed at Tier 1 following the 2006 IPCC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 2006).
